Roctest provides sensors that monitor dams and provide a wide range of information that is crucial for structure safety and management.
We are a leading expert in dam monitoring during the construction phase and throughout the dam’s lifespan. We have a wide variety of sensors leading-edge technology and can assist you in identifying the best products for your project and budget.
